Back in 1982, Samuel and LaTanya welcomed their daughter, Zoe, into the world. This came just two years after they said "I do" in 1980. Their journey together started way back in college—they met as students at Morehouse College in Atlanta, Georgia. In an interview with The Guardian, Samuel reminisced about how their connection blossomed over time. It wasn’t love at first sight, but it was definitely a bond that grew stronger over the years.
Now, here’s where things get interesting. For almost five years after Zoe was born, Samuel took a step back from his acting career. Can you believe that? The guy who’s now one of Hollywood’s biggest names decided to prioritize his family. He didn’t take on any roles until 1987 when he returned with a part in Uncle Tom’s Cabin. Why did he do it? Well, Samuel grew up without his biological father around, and he didn’t want his own daughter to feel the same void. “It was always important to me that I was part of my daughter’s life,” he once told the Irish Examiner. “She deserved two parents.”

Samuel went on to explain that staying together as a family wasn’t always easy. “Everybody has a chance to say, ‘F—k it,’ and walk away,” he admitted. “But you also have a chance to say, ‘OK, f—k it, I’m sorry.’ Even if you’re not.” That’s a pretty raw and honest take on marriage and parenthood, right? It shows how much effort Samuel put into making sure his family stayed strong.
During those years away from the spotlight, Samuel poured all his energy into being a dad. He made memories with Zoe that still make him laugh today. In a 2014 appearance on The Late Show with David Letterman, Samuel shared a hilarious story about bedtime routines. “I remember all those times when I read to my daughter when she was little,” he joked. “Everybody says reading stories will put kids to sleep, but it never worked in my house. So, I would just tell her, ‘Go the f—k to sleep.’”
And get this—Zoe eventually started using the same line on him! “She’d look at me when I walked into her room and say, ‘Go the f—k to sleep, Daddy?’” Samuel laughed. “And I’d be like, ‘Yeah, go the f—k to sleep.’” It’s clear that even with all the pressure of being a celebrity dad, Samuel kept things real and relatable with his parenting style.
Thanks to Samuel and LaTanya’s dedication, Zoe grew up to be an incredibly talented and hardworking woman. With two Hollywood legends as parents, it’s no surprise she followed in their footsteps. Zoe became an actress and producer, carving out her own path in the entertainment industry. But don’t think for a second that Samuel isn’t proud of her. In fact, he credits Zoe as one of his biggest inspirations.
At the BET Awards in 2016, Samuel opened up about how much his family means to him. “The other two people that challenge me on a regular basis are my foundation and support,” he said. “My daughter, Zoe, and my wife, LaTanya. They push me and give me a reason to get up every day and chase life.”
